The WATA (which means cotton in Japanese) is a casual, timeless and unisex sneaker that is completely made out of vegan materials. Ethically made in Brazil. Color: White canvas with black V logo Materials: - Upper in organic cotton - Logo V made of wild rubber (60%) - Inner made out of organic cotton - Inner sole made of organic cotton and expensed rubber - Outer sole made of wild rubber Sizing: If you are in between sizes, we recommend sizing down. EUR 36 / US 5 insole length: 9.25 inches EUR 37 / US 6 insole length: 9.5 inches EUR 38 / US 7 insole length: 9.75 inches EUR 39 / US 8 insole length: 10 inches EUR 40 / US 9 insole length: 10.25 inches EUR 41 / US 10 insole length: 10.5 inches Product Care: Before you wear the shoes for the first time, we advise you to waterproof your shoes and to repeat this operation regularly. For canvas models, the canvas can be brushed with cold water and soap. Veja is much more than just a sneaker brand. It is a vision that proposes cultural change, it's a project of action. Founders and best friends, Sébastien Kopp and François Morillion, created Veja on a model of ethics. From sourcing to packaging to distribution, Veja considers the wellbeing of our planet. And they do all this while giving us beyond cool shoes. With their line of unisex sneakers, Veja believes that style is not a question of gender but something that is universal.
